Sodium Bicarbonate and Hydrochloric Acid
NaHCO3 + HCl → NaCl + H2O + CO2
概要
Sodium bicarbonate (baking soda) reacts with hydrochloric acid to produce sodium chloride, water, and carbon dioxide gas. The bicarbonate ion acts as a base, accepting a proton to form carbonic acid, which immediately decomposes to water and CO₂. The effervescence is characteristic of bicarbonate-acid reactions.

日常の例
Baking soda is used as a quick antacid remedy at home, and in baking where it reacts with acidic ingredients to produce CO₂ that makes dough rise.
